数字电子技术:优先编码器解析
需积分: 0 58 浏览量
更新于2024-08-22
收藏 14.33MB PPT 举报
"《数字电子技术》课程涵盖了从基础理论到实践应用的广泛内容,包括数制和代码、逻辑代数、逻辑门电路、组合逻辑电路、触发器、时序逻辑电路、脉冲的产生与整形等核心知识点。课程不仅强调理论学习,还通过一系列实验来增强学生对数字电路的理解和应用能力,例如设计与测试组合逻辑电路、数值比较器、数据选择器、译码器、触发器、时序逻辑电路、计数器和寄存器等。教学参考书中推荐了多本国内外权威教材,帮助学生深入掌握数字电子技术。课程考核方式多元化,包括平时成绩、实验成绩和考试成绩,旨在全面评估学生的学习成效。"
在数字电子技术中,优先编码器是一个重要的组成部分。优先编码器允许有多个输入信号,这些输入信号被预先分配了优先级。当多个输入同时激活时,优先编码器仅对优先级最高的信号进行编码,忽略其他较低优先级的信号。这种特性在许多数字系统中非常有用,例如在多路复用器或优先级中断系统中。
优先编码器的工作原理通常基于一种编码规则,比如二进制编码,其中较高的二进制位表示更高的优先级。例如,在一个4位的优先编码器中,0000表示最高优先级,而1111表示最低优先级。当一个或多个输入信号被激活时,编码器会根据预设的优先级顺序产生一个对应的输出编码,指示哪个输入信号具有最高的优先级。
在实际应用中,优先编码器可以与其他数字逻辑电路配合,如组合逻辑电路和时序逻辑电路,以实现复杂的系统功能。例如,它们可以用于构建优先级中断控制器,在计算机系统中,当多个硬件设备请求服务时,控制器能够确定哪个设备的请求应优先处理。
在学习《数字电子技术》这门课程时,学生不仅要理解优先编码器的基本概念,还要掌握逻辑代数基础,这是理解所有数字电路设计的基础。此外,熟悉各种逻辑门电路,如AND、OR、NOT、NAND、NOR等,以及如何通过这些基本组件构建更复杂的组合逻辑电路,对于理解和设计优先编码器至关重要。
实验部分是学习过程中的关键环节,通过动手操作,学生可以加深对理论知识的理解,并提高实际问题解决能力。例如,设计和测试译码器、数据选择器等实验,能够让学生直观地体验优先编码器的工作原理,从而更好地掌握这一知识点。
最后,课程考核的设置鼓励学生积极参与课堂活动,完成作业,并在实验中展示技能。这不仅考察学生的理论知识,也注重培养他们的实践能力和分析问题的能力,为未来在IT领域的工作打下坚实的基础。
2023-04-24 上传
2022-06-12 上传
2022-07-04 上传
2023-05-21 上传
2023-06-07 上传
2023-07-14 上传
2023-05-23 上传
2023-05-21 上传
2023-07-08 上传
深井冰323
- 粉丝: 24
- 资源: 2万+
最新资源
- WPF渲染层字符绘制原理探究及源代码解析
- 海康精简版监控软件:iVMS4200Lite版发布
- 自动化脚本在lspci-TV的应用介绍
- Chrome 81版本稳定版及匹配的chromedriver下载
- 深入解析Python推荐引擎与自然语言处理
- MATLAB数学建模算法程序包及案例数据
- Springboot人力资源管理系统:设计与功能
- STM32F4系列微控制器开发全面参考指南
- Python实现人脸识别的机器学习流程
- 基于STM32F103C8T6的HLW8032电量采集与解析方案
- Node.js高效MySQL驱动程序:mysqljs/mysql特性和配置
- 基于Python和大数据技术的电影推荐系统设计与实现
- 为ripro主题添加Live2D看板娘的后端资源教程
- 2022版PowerToys Everything插件升级,稳定运行无报错
- Map简易斗地主游戏实现方法介绍
- SJTU ICS Lab6 实验报告解析